Meme coins are cryptocurrencies that primarily gain traction through social media and online communities rather than through any technological innovation or utility. They often come with whimsical branding and community-driven initiatives. Take Dogecoin, for example, which started as a lighthearted joke, or Shiba Inu, which has built a vibrant following.
In 2023, the emergence of meme coins on platforms like Solana and BSC has skyrocketed, with over a 200% increase in launches compared to 2022. As of October 2023, meme coins on Solana hold a collective market cap of $5 billion, while those on BSC have exceeded $10 billion, presenting diverse investment opportunities for you to consider.
Social media is a game-changer in the meme coin phenomenon. Platforms like Twitter and Reddit amplify the narratives around these coins, leading to explosive growth. For instance, the community's enthusiasm for coins like PEPE and BONK has driven significant price surges, all fueled by the buzz on social media.
Data analysis shows that meme coins often mirror Bitcoin's price movements. For example, during Bitcoin's notable dip in early October 2023, Dogecoin experienced a corresponding price drop of 25%. Historical trends suggest that this correlation isn't just a coincidence; it’s a pattern you should keep an eye on.
